Subject: [PATCH net-next 5/9] eth: fbnic: Add XDP pass, drop, abort support

Add basic support for attaching an XDP program to the device and support
for PASS/DROP/ABORT actions.
In fbnic, buffers are always mapped as DMA_BIDIRECTIONAL.

Testing:

Hook a simple XDP program that passes all the packets destined for a
specific port

iperf3 -c 192.168.1.10 -P 5 -p 12345
Connecting to host 192.168.1.10, port 12345
[  5] local 192.168.1.9 port 46702 connected to 192.168.1.10 port 12345
[ ID] Interval           Transfer     Bitrate         Retr  Cwnd
- - - - - - - - - - - - - - - - - - - - - - - - -
[SUM]   1.00-2.00   sec  3.86 GBytes  33.2 Gbits/sec    0

XDP_DROP:
Hook an XDP program that drops packets destined for a specific port

 iperf3 -c 192.168.1.10 -P 5 -p 12345
^C- - - - - - - - - - - - - - - - - - - - - - - - -
[ ID] Interval           Transfer     Bitrate         Retr
[SUM]   0.00-0.00   sec  0.00 Bytes  0.00 bits/sec    0       sender
[SUM]   0.00-0.00   sec  0.00 Bytes  0.00 bits/sec            receiver
iperf3: interrupt - the client has terminated

XDP with HDS:

- Validate XDP attachment failure when HDS is low
   ~] ethtool -G eth0 hds-thresh 512
   ~] sudo ip link set eth0 xdpdrv obj xdp_pass_12345.o sec xdp
   ~] Error: fbnic: MTU too high, or HDS threshold is too low for single
      buffer XDP.

- Validate successful XDP attachment when HDS threshold is appropriate
  ~] ethtool -G eth0 hds-thresh 1536
  ~] sudo ip link set eth0 xdpdrv obj xdp_pass_12345.o sec xdp

- Validate when the XDP program is attached, changing HDS thresh to a
  lower value fails
  ~] ethtool -G eth0 hds-thresh 512
  ~] netlink error: fbnic: Use higher HDS threshold or multi-buf capable
     program

- Validate HDS thresh does not matter when xdp frags support is
  available
  ~] ethtool -G eth0 hds-thresh 512
  ~] sudo ip link set eth0 xdpdrv obj xdp_pass_mb_12345.o sec xdp.frags

+bool fbnic_check_split_frames(struct bpf_prog *prog, unsigned int mtu,
+			      u32 hds_thresh)
+{
+	if (!prog)
+		return false;
+
+	if (prog->aux->xdp_has_frags)
+		return false;
+
+	return mtu + ETH_HLEN > hds_thresh;
+}
+
+static int fbnic_bpf(struct net_device *netdev, struct netdev_bpf *bpf)
+{
+	struct bpf_prog *prog = bpf->prog, *prev_prog;
+	struct fbnic_net *fbn = netdev_priv(netdev);
+
+	if (bpf->command != XDP_SETUP_PROG)
+		return -EINVAL;
+
+	if (fbnic_check_split_frames(prog, netdev->mtu,
+				     fbn->hds_thresh)) {
+		NL_SET_ERR_MSG_MOD(bpf->extack,
+				   "MTU too high, or HDS threshold is too low for single buffer XDP");
+		return -EOPNOTSUPP;
+	}
+
+	prev_prog = xchg(&fbn->xdp_prog, prog);
+	if (prev_prog)
+		bpf_prog_put(prev_prog);
+
+	return 0;
+}

+static struct sk_buff *fbnic_run_xdp(struct fbnic_napi_vector *nv,
+				     struct fbnic_pkt_buff *pkt)
+{
+	struct fbnic_net *fbn = netdev_priv(nv->napi.dev);
+	struct bpf_prog *xdp_prog;
+	int act;
+
+	xdp_prog = READ_ONCE(fbn->xdp_prog);
+	if (!xdp_prog)
+		goto xdp_pass;
+
+	if (xdp_buff_has_frags(&pkt->buff) && !xdp_prog->aux->xdp_has_frags)
+		return ERR_PTR(-FBNIC_XDP_LEN_ERR);
+
+	act = bpf_prog_run_xdp(xdp_prog, &pkt->buff);
+	switch (act) {
+	case XDP_PASS:
+xdp_pass:
+		return fbnic_build_skb(nv, pkt);
+	default:
+		bpf_warn_invalid_xdp_action(nv->napi.dev, xdp_prog, act);
+		fallthrough;
+	case XDP_ABORTED:
+		trace_xdp_exception(nv->napi.dev, xdp_prog, act);
+		fallthrough;
+	case XDP_DROP:
+		break;
+	}
+
+	return ERR_PTR(-FBNIC_XDP_CONSUME);
+}
